A Dubuque woman was cited after she left the scene of an accident Sunday morning. The Grant County Sheriff’s Office received a report of a one-vehicle crash on Hwy 35/61 north of Kelly Lane, in Paris Township. When deputies arrived on scene, they learned 21-year-old Emma Hastings of Dubuque IA, fell asleep while driving and traveled off the right shoulder into a ditch, where she struck the guardrail and broke approximately 9 posts before coming to rest. Hastings was picked up from the scene and left without reporting the crash. Contact was able to be made with Hastings. She reported no injuries, but was cited for No Insurance, Failure to notify Police of an Accident, and Inattentive Driving.
